Madrid, Spain, Aug 5, 2015 / 02:01 pm (CNA/EWTN News).- On August 1, the oldest priest in the Diocese of Malaga, Spain turned 100 years old. After a century of life, Father Francisco Acevedo says he still has important work to do.
St. Peter says: 'Be sober and keep watch, because the devil as a roaring lion walks about, seeking whom he may devour, said Fr. Acevedo in an interview published by the Bishop of Malaga.
I still have to resist the devil, but it's not easy. The devil does not want there to be holy priests, and it's dangerous to not take this seriously, he said when asked about his ongoing task.
Now living in residence at St. Patricks parish, the priest says he has led a normal life and does not have any tricks to such a long life.
Having spent most of the last century as a priest, Fr. Acevedo offered some advice to seminarians and young priests: Seek God alone.
He also stressed the importance of prayer, saying that it is everything to him and is a permanent guard.
